Saudi Arabia Is Planning to Install 2.6 Gigawatt Solar Project near Mecca

  • Published | 27 March 2019
Saudi Arabia’s Government initiative to install the Faisaliah solar power project in Mecca will drive the global solar energy market over the coming years
Global: Middle Eastern oil giant Saudi Arabia is set to develop a mammoth 600-MW solar park in Mecca that will be part of a larger complex totaling 2,600 MW. The governor of Mecca Province in Saudi Arabia, Khalid bin Faisal Al Saud has signed a memorandum of understanding with Khalid Al-Falih, Country’s Minister of Energy, Industry and Mineral Resources, for the construction of a giant solar park in the region. The Faisaliah Solar Power Project is planned to be developed in several stages by the Saudi Ministry of Energy, Industry and Mineral Resources and the Development Authority of Mecca. Moreover, Only 600 MW of the project is expected to be tendered by the Saudi Renewable Energy Project Development Office (REPDO), while the remaining 2 GW will be built by the country’s Public Investment Fund along with its partners. The scheme will be implemented in phases in response to the growing population of Saudi City and the rising demand for electricity and clean power. According to BlueWeave Consulting, The global solar energy industry is boosting on accounts of rising population coupled with increasing non-conventional energy prices. The key factors which are positively driving the solar energy market include growing environmental concerns such as greenhouse gas emission accompanied by increasing energy consumption. This is leading industries towards more sustainable and cost-effective energy resources. Moreover, the rate of adoption is increasing due to natural resource depletion and increasing awareness of Solar PV's potential to alleviate pollution. The solar energy market is also fuelled by the ever-increasing demand for electricity in conjunction with government initiatives to promote the use of renewable energy sources. Furthermore, multiple subsidies and tax benefits were offered by governments for effectively utilizing barren land for solar power plants are propelling the growth of the market over the forecast period. In addition, the demand for parabolic troughs and solar power towers in electricity generation is expected to boost the market growth of concentrated solar power systems. Increasing initiatives by Saudi government is expected to significantly boost power generation from renewable sources in coming years. Being located on the equatorial Sun Belt with high solar radiation and vast stretches of empty desert with clear skies, makes the country an ideal location for solar power generation.
